We belong to the only support group in the nation for couples who live with Cystic Fibrosis. Our coordinators received a grant to create a video to be presented at a medical conference in the Fall, to teach people how to facilitate these groups. Last night the camera crew came to our house and set it up for a photo shoot: they interviewed us and two other couples re: life with Cystic Fibrosis. It was nice to be able to answer specific questions, and helped me to think more about our situation and how much our life has changed in the past four years since Jim was dianosed: that's what they mainly asked me about since we are the only couple in the group that found out one of the partners has CF AFTER we were married. They also asked about our decision to have children in light of all the challenges that CF brings to daily life.
